Hempstead, N.Y. – The Hofstra Women's Basketball team will play its final home game of the season, hosting Northeastern at 7 p.m. on Friday at the David S. Mack Sports and Exhibition Complex.
 
The game will serve as the Pride's Senior Night, honoring Kayla Minott, Olivia Askin and Aleana Leon. The team will also be wearing special pink jerseys as part of Hofstra's annual Play4Kay breast cancer awareness game. The first 300 fans at the game will receive a free pink Hofstra trucker hat.

The Pride (11-15, 5-10 CAA) got back in the win column on Sunday afternoon, topping Towson, 83-72. Five players finished in double figures for Hofstra, led by Leon's 19 points, as the Pride shot 50 percent from the field. Sophomore Marianne Kalin picked up her second double-double of the season, finishing with 14 points and 12 rebounds.
 
Northeastern (13-13, 8-7 CAA) fell to Elon, 65-46, and currently sits in fifth in the league standings. The Huskies have swept the season series with UNCW, Delaware and Towson, while splitting with William & Mary and falling twice to James Madison, Drexel and Elon.
 
Hofstra and Northeastern haven't met since last year's regular-season finale, with the Huskies coming away with a 52-46 victory in Boston on March 1. The Pride outscored Northeastern in the first and third quarters, but the Huskies used a lopsided second quarter to take the victory. Northeastern used the win to take a 21-20 advantage in the all-time series with Hofstra.
 
The Pride then hits the road to close out the weekend, heading to Elon for a 2 p.m. game at Alumni Gym on Sunday.
